Coco gets you Wired

Here is a great article on Conan's fall and comeback via Wired Magazine:

Then, instead of leveraging all this webby goodwill into another traditional late-night berth on a rival network, Conan made a deal with the modest basic-cable network TBS. What just a few years ago might’ve been spun as an ignominious exile to the media hinterlands was hailed as a stoop-to-conquer masterstroke: O’Brien essentially traded a gas-guzzling 3-ton network Cadillac for a light and maneuverable hybrid that runs on viral clips, not raw, brutal Nielsens.
